Nuclear medicine uses small amounts of radioactive substances to diagnose and treat various conditions. It provides precise imaging of how organs and tissues are functioning, enabling early detection of diseases such as cancer, heart disease, and neurological disorders.
Whole Body PET CT is an advanced imaging technique that uses a radioactive tracer to detect abnormalities throughout the body. This scan is essential for identifying cancer, infections, and other metabolic disorders by visualizing how cells are functioning in real-time.
This specialized PET scan focuses on prostate cancer. It helps in detecting the spread of cancer, monitoring its progression, and evaluating treatment effectiveness.
DOTA PET CT is a specialized scan designed to assess neuroendocrine tumors by targeting specific receptors. It provides precise imaging for the detection and management of these rare tumors.
Cardiac PET CT is used to assess heart conditions by visualizing blood flow and the metabolic activity of heart tissue. It is ideal for diagnosing coronary artery disease, heart attacks, and assessing heart function.
F-DOPA PET CT is particularly used for detecting brain tumors and neurodegenerative diseases such as Parkinson’s. This scan provides high-quality images to guide treatment plans for such conditions.
SPECT is an imaging technique that captures detailed 3D images of the brain, heart, and bones. It is used to diagnose conditions such as seizures, cardiac issues, and bone infections.
A DTPA scan is used to evaluate kidney function by monitoring the kidneys’ ability to filter blood. It helps in diagnosing kidney conditions and diseases.
DMSA scan is primarily used to assess kidney function and detect abnormalities, particularly in children. It is effective in diagnosing infections, scarring, or congenital kidney disorders.
A bone scan helps identify bone diseases such as infections, arthritis, and cancer. It is often used to detect fractures or bone infections that may not be visible on X-rays.
HIDA scan is used to evaluate liver, gallbladder, and bile duct function. It helps diagnose conditions such as gallstones, bile duct blockages, and liver diseases.
This scan evaluates how well the thyroid absorbs iodine. It plays a crucial role in diagnosing thyroid diseases such as hyperthyroidism or thyroid cancer.
